§ 50.07 RULES AND REGULATIONS FOR ELECTRIC, WATER, AND SEWER SERVICES.
   (A)   In addition to the provisions of Chapter 51 (Electric Utility), Chapter 52 (Water Utility), and Chapter 53 (Sewage Treatment Works) of the Town Code, there may exist other rules and regulations for the provisions of the electric, water, and sewer services by the municipal utilities of the town. In the event that other rules and regulations exist, they shall be kept on file in the office of the Clerk-Treasurer in three separate volumes designated Volume 1: Electric Service Rules and Regulations, Volume 2: Water Service Rules and Regulations, and Volume 3: Sewer Service Rules and Regulations. Any such rules and regulations are hereby approved, adopted, and established by reference hereto and incorporated herein as though fully set forth herein, the rules and regulations to continue to remain in effect hereafter.
   (B)   Any such rules and regulations of the electric, water, and sewer utilities that may exist in Volumes 1, 2, and 3 as referenced in division (A) above, may be amended from time to time hereafter by the Town Council by proper motion and adoption by the Town Council as governing body of the town and town utilities. The Clerk-Treasurer of the town shall place any amendment so adopted by the Town Council in the appropriate volume or volumes of rules and regulations for the utilities on file in the office of the Clerk-Treasurer, all of which shall be open to public inspection during established office hours for business in the Town Hall.
(Ord. 12-1982, passed 12-20-1982; Am. Ord. 1-2008, passed 1-22-2008)
